John, having fully retired from writing & performing as 'bassist' persona has recently returned to his first musical passion of drumming, in 11 years,
and just taken delivery of some brand new cymbals.

Paiste Signature 15" Soundedge Hi-hats (custom order only).
Paiste Signature 18" Full Crash.
Paiste 2002 20" Medium Crash.
Paiste Signature Precision 18 " China.
Paiste Formula 602 22" Medium Ride.

John's kit below is listed for any 'gear heads'.
Premier Resonator Drum set.
Pearl Hammered Brass 14" x 6" Snare.
Tama Iron Cobra 'Flexi' Double Kick pedals.
Tama Iron Cobra 'Flexi' Hi-hat stand.
Vic Firth Hickory 8DN sticks.
Protection Tacket cases.
